c51单片机去打开一个文件然后进行输出并显示

2019-07-15 18:20发布

能用c51单片机去打开一个文件然后进行把内容输出并显示在液晶上吗?

友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
5条回答
阿信509
1楼-- · 2019-07-15 18:55
肯定可以啊,但是你要把文件放在什么地方呢?
ntmusic
2楼-- · 2019-07-15 23:09
何止可以这样,打开一个文件进行处理都没问题。但你首先应该懂得一些基本的文件系统概念,以及过硬的单片机软件编程。
瑞瑞air
3楼-- · 2019-07-16 03:00
 精彩回答 2  元偷偷看……
ntmusic
4楼-- · 2019-07-16 03:40
瑞瑞air 发表于 2014-10-14 19:12
我想的是用fopen去打开,类似这样的
#include
#include

如果你想直接用计算机的头文件和函数去实现单片机,那么你真是太看得起单片机了。。单片机因为主频低,讲究的是语句执行效率,因此要针对单片机专门编写一个底层的文件操作程序才行。原本很简单的,只要你懂FAT32文件系统结构即可。当然网上现在也有很多写好的文件系统底层,像ZnFAT等可直接调用他的子程序进行文件操作。不过我没用过,我都是自己写的一套文件系统方案,这样我才能针对不同的文件实现更好的文件存取
阿信509
5楼-- · 2019-07-16 04:33
file和fopen在单片机里肯定是没有这个定义的,
如果你在上位机上打开文件,可以通过串口发送到单片机

一周热门 更多>